WebAug 17, 2024 · How does a simile affect the reader? Simile – a kind of description. A simile compares two things so that the thing described is understood more vividly, eg ‘The water was as smooth as glass. A simile can create a vivid image in the reader’s mind, helping to engage and absorb them.
WebApr 15, 2024 · Example: Date and Entry Label . Quote Analysis . 1 Analysis Type: A “I felt his glare on me like the heat of a blistering sun” (Hosseini 61). The author uses this simile to show the intensity of Baba’s glare and reflect how Amir feels in response to his father’s display of disapproval.
